Output 9f6dce51c768edb52622a57cd308b72ca135596b17cb26766936d0a29bf86de9:2

value
66540133
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e323a6c93b75ba93b4f68351614148533d785190 OP_EQUALVERIFY OP_CHECKSIG
address
1Mi16f2pGvFQFWXeGac9WzpsaVan5gcexy
transaction
9f6dce51c768edb52622a57cd308b72ca135596b17cb26766936d0a29bf86de9
spent
true